I have now used them and can say, WOW.

I can hear everything within BF3, EVERYTHING. Whats nice is its not too over the top with bass, and not to loud with voice and other functions. But I have a Bose sound system on my computer and it sounds awesome as well. But the one thing that my Bose doesn't pick up is the ambient sounds to include enemy's screaming or talking and walking around. I can pick those things up if I have the speakers turned up loud, frankly rumbling the whole house is not the best idea. So I got this headset to help others with some peace and quite.So I can enjoy my game in full force without bothering others in the house, but back to the headset, I used to use visuals more then sound to detect enemy's on BF3 because I couldn't just blast my Bose system all the time. But this headset picks up sound to include cats whining and meeyowing (annoying), pinpoint accuracy for where the sound is coming from to include tracers whizzing past your head and hitting a wall behind you. Yes I pick up all that stuff its nuts its like candy for my ears. :) I have tried other headsets and this one seems to have the best of both worlds. But I like them and if others are looking to buy these, Ill i can say is, amazing and well worth the $250. I'm happy with them.

Further Review

 

Pros:

-Excellent sound balance between Base and Treble

-Replaceable parts on almost everything accept the speakers, you can also send them a custom logo and they will put it on the headset speaker plates.

-Excellent 7.1 Surround, you can hear everything from fire fights in the back ground to troops in CoH whispering things like, “Stay in formation”, “Watch your flanks” Yes they whisper stuff while walking into enemy territory. I also hear all the crazy side conversation in CoH, every single one. I can even hear the equipment clinging together when they march or move where you want them. Artillery goes off and it sounds like it’s all around your house or office. As for BF3 I can hear footsteps with clarity and I can tell where they come from and I can also hear enemy’s speaking when people are trying to sneak around on metro. I can hear bullets hit everywhere and rounds/tracers wiz past my head. Anything moves I hear it is my point. ;) Also you can tell the distinct sounds of each weapon being fired they sound totally different then on PC speakers they sound more genuine and real on this headset, grenades and rockets also sound slightly different but better in all.

-Music is excellent as well, you can pick up on mistakes within a track or if someone is slightly out of sync, my favorite is hearing people talking in the background slightly on some older albums.

-Movies are theater quality sound, I watched 21 Jump Street and rather enjoyed wearing the headset and hearing the 7.1 work, really felt as if I was in the theater, and the sound is really amazing.

-Packaging was excellent and pretty awesome looking; I’m keeping the box because it’s just that cool. If they can take time to make a box look epic then they have got to have one awesome product in that box.

-The Mic is very bendable and interchangeable to which ever ear is most comfortable to have it protruding from. You can control game and voice options VIA the MixAmp. It also has a quick disconnect so if you catch it on something you don’t rip the wire out or pull stuff off the desk.

-Works with PC, PS3 and Xbox360

-Has a port on the MixAmp for an IPod and Controller sound (Xbox).

 

Cons:

-Lots of wires

-Big MixAmp can be cumbersome if you have little room

-Should come with a 6’ Optical cable instead of 3’

-Should come with the rechargeable battery pack (have to buy it separate)

-Caring Case should also be included

-Mic can be too sensitive; I have it either above my eyebrow or way below my Jaw so I don’t blast people in TS. Also it still picks up background sounds; Astro claims it cancels it out so the crowd doesn’t interfere with voice comms, that’s not entirely true.

Voice and Game Sound is a bit of a fight while in TS, some folks I can hear fine while gaming and others are very quiet and I need to turn down game sound and turn up voice sound to hear some folks or while in the vehicles for BF3.

 

Summary:

Overall it’s a good headset, I have tried many from the cheapies to the Expensive and I have got to say these ones are right where I like my sound to be. I tried turtle beach A6Z and too off in some sound aspects, also they easily break and you can’t replace just that part. The run off for the Turtle beach headset was breaking in 6 months down the road. If I have to replace the whole headset 6 months down the road then no thanks. I could adjust the sound to my liking sure, but I’m lazy. ;) I have also tried Plantronics, they were ok but it seemed not to have true surround or good equality with sound balance. I have also tried a corsair brand HS1 or something and no bass at all, very dissatisfied with the sound of those for being 120 bucks. Also the HS1 mic was very odd and to short in my opinion. If you’re looking to get them, do, well worth the money and get the package deal it’s cheaper than buying separate of everything. It lives up to what it’s made for, I’m extremely happy with them, these are my first ones and I rather enjoy them. I also want to note that you can wear them for long periods and they are still comfy on your head.
